Alienist
a doctor who specializes in mental disease
amanuensis
secretary; one who copies something
beadle
minor official
charlatan
a quack; one who is not what he claims to be
cosmetologist
an expert in cosmetics
dermatologist
a doctor who specializes in skin problems
entomologist
a spcialist in the study of insects
graphologist
a handwriting analyst
internist
a doctor who specializes in internal medicine
lapidary
an expert in preciou stones
ophthalmologist
a doctor who treats eyes and their diseases
ornithologist
an expert in hte branch of zoology dealing with birds
osteopath
one who treats aliments by placing pressure on bones and nerves
pharyngologist
a doctor who specializes in diseases of the pharynx
physiologist
a biologist who deals with the functions and vital processes of living organisms
Adoniso
an exceptionally handsome young man
aegis
sponsorship, protection
baccchanal
a follower of Bacchus, the god of wine, a drunken reveler, an orgy
Cassandra
prophecies of doom and disaster
cornucopia
abundance; horn of plenty
cupidity
excessive desire for wealth
erotic
concerning sexual love and desire
herculean
tremendously difficult and demanding; resembling hercules in size, power, or courage
hydra
the nine headed sperent slain by hercules; a persistent or many sided problem that presents new obstacles as soon as old ones are solved
iridescent
displaing lustrous colors like those of the rainbow
narcissism
execessive admiration of oneself
odssesy
a long series of wandering, especially when filled with notable experiences or hardships
olympian
pertaining to the twelve gods of the ancient Greek pantheon whose abode was Mt. Olympus; incomparably superior
palladium
anything believed to provide protection or saftey; a safeguard or guarantee of the integrity of social institutions
phoenix
a person or thing of peerless beauty or excellence; a person or thing that has become renewed or restored after suffering calamity or apparent annihiliation
